The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Nov. 09, 2021
Filed:
Jan. 14, 2020
International Business Machines Corporation, Armonk, NY (US);
Philip Jacob, Congers, NY (US);
James P. Coghlan, Wappingers Falls, NY (US);
Michael Grassi, Shokan, NY (US);
Kirk Pospesel, Clinton Corners, NY (US);
Marcel Schaal, Stuttgart, DE;
Douglas J. Joseph, Danbury, CT (US);
International Business Machines Corporation, Armonk, NY (US);
Abstract
A computer implemented method and system for managing power in a 3D chip stack formed of multiple memory layers each having a plurality memory banks and a plurality of Through-Silicon-Vias (TSVs) connecting the memory banks. The TSVs are arranged in a plurality of subsets, each subset of TSVs connecting a corresponding vertical stack of memory banks aligned across a plurality of memory layers. The method includes determining a power delivery budget for each subset of TSVs connecting the corresponding vertical stack of memory banks based on memory requests, keeping track of memory requests to the memory banks of each vertical stack of memory banks and scheduling the memory requests to the memory banks of each vertical stack of memory banks based on the power budget. The memory controller is configured with a scorecard scheduler to manage the memory requests based on the power budget.